  • Abstract
    The paper presents our work on selective and low-power gas sensors for fire detectors. We developed colorimetric sensors for CO and NO2 detection, based on a selective color change due to gas exposure. For mass production, the optics and the read-out electronics are produced using a roll-to-roll process. The gas sensor can be integrated in a backend process step with an overall system size of (3.4 × 2.4 × 0.7) cm3.
